MIT Seminar on Environmental and Agricultural History
Graeme Wynn
University of British Columbia
Islands in the Stream of Environmental History
Islands have fascinated both environmental historians and environmentalists.
They have functioned both as laboratories for the study of human interactions
with the environment and as harbingers of dramatic environmental change. This
paper will explore these large themes using Atlantic and Pacific Islands as
examples.
